Simuler les changements démographiques au Royaume-Uni
Ce modèle donne un aperçu des dynamiques de population au fil du temps.
― 7 min lire
Table des matières
- But du Modèle
- Caractéristiques Clés du Modèle
- Aperçu du Modèle
- Caractéristiques de la Population
- Caractéristiques de la Population
- Événements dans le Modèle
- Processus de Simulation
- Exemples d'Utilisation du Modèle
- Hypothèses Simplificatrices
- Extensions et Travaux Futurs
- Conclusion
- Source originale
- Liens de référence
Cet article parle d'un modèle informatique qui simule les changements de population et démographiques au Royaume-Uni. Le modèle, appelé MiniDemographicABM.jl, utilise une simulation de type modélisation par agents. Ça veut dire qu'il représente des individus (agents) dans une population et suit leurs caractéristiques au fil du temps. Le but de ce modèle est d'aider les chercheurs à comprendre comment des facteurs comme le vieillissement, les taux de natalité et les relations sociales influencent la dynamique de la population.
But du Modèle
Le but principal du modèle MiniDemographicABM.jl est de simplifier et d'illustrer comment les changements démographiques se produisent au fil du temps. Le modèle permet aux chercheurs de regarder divers facteurs comme les naissances, les décès, les mariages et les divorces dans un environnement contrôlé. C'est particulièrement utile pour étudier la santé publique, les politiques sociales et d'autres domaines liés.
Caractéristiques Clés du Modèle
Le modèle MiniDemographicABM.jl offre plusieurs caractéristiques importantes :
Simulation de Population : Il simule une population qui vieillit, connaît des naissances et des décès, et a des mariages et des divorces au fil du temps.
Structure Basée sur des Agents : Chaque individu dans le modèle est traité comme un agent avec ses propres caractéristiques, comme l'âge, le sexe et l'état matrimonial.
Pas de Temps Flexibles : Les utilisateurs peuvent définir la simulation pour s'exécuter à différents intervalles de temps (horaire, quotidien, hebdomadaire ou mensuel), ce qui permet un suivi détaillé des changements dans la population.
Base pour de Futures Recherches : Ce modèle peut être ajusté et développé pour des études plus larges impliquant des questions socio-économiques, des pandémies ou des interactions sociales, ce qui en fait un outil utile pour les chercheurs.
Aperçu du Modèle
Le modèle MiniDemographicABM.jl commence avec une population initiale définie par différents attributs. Les individus de cette population sont soumis à divers événements démographiques qui se produisent au fil du temps. Ces événements incluent :
- Vieillissement : Les individus vieillissent au fur et à mesure que le temps passe.
- Naissances : De nouveaux individus naissent dans la population.
- Décès : Certains individus meurent, affectant la taille globale de la population.
- Mariages : Les individus forment des partenariats, ce qui peut impacter la dynamique familiale.
- Divorces : Certains couples se séparent, modifiant la structure des ménages.
Caractéristiques de la Population
Le modèle caractérise les individus en fonction de plusieurs caractéristiques :
- Âge : Les individus sont regroupés en différentes catégories d'âge, comme les enfants, les adultes ou les seniors.
- Sexe : Chaque agent est identifié comme homme ou femme.
- Localisation : Les individus sont associés à des villes ou des zones spécifiques.
- État de Relation : Le modèle prend en compte les relations individuelles, y compris l'état matrimonial et la parenté.
Caractéristiques de la Population
Dans le modèle, certaines caractéristiques définissent des sous-groupes au sein de la population. Par exemple, il pourrait y avoir un groupe de femmes mariées ou d'individus âgés de plus de 65 ans. Ces caractéristiques peuvent être combinées ou manipulées pour illustrer différentes dynamiques de population.
Caractéristiques Élémentaires et Non-Élémentaires
Le modèle fait la distinction entre deux types de caractéristiques :
Caractéristiques Élémentaires : Ce sont des caractéristiques de base, comme l'âge et le sexe, qui décrivent les individus de manière simple.
Caractéristiques Non-Élémentaires : Ce sont des combinaisons plus complexes de caractéristiques élémentaires. Par exemple, une caractéristique non-élémentaire pourrait décrire tous les hommes divorcés de plus de 45 ans avec des enfants. Cela permet aux chercheurs de définir des sous-groupes spécifiques pour l'analyse.
Événements dans le Modèle
Le modèle intègre des événements spécifiques qui changent l'état de la population. Chaque événement est défini par certaines règles et probabilités, qui guident la façon dont le modèle simule des situations de la vie réelle. Les événements clés incluent :
Vieillissement
Au fur et à mesure que le temps passe dans la simulation, chaque individu vieillit d'un montant fixe à chaque pas de temps. Cela représente le processus naturel de vieillissement dans la société.
Naissances
Le modèle introduit de nouveaux individus par le biais de naissances. Un certain nombre de naissances peut être attendu en fonction des caractéristiques de la population, comme le nombre de femmes mariées en âge de procréer.
Décès
Les individus dans le modèle peuvent mourir en fonction de certaines probabilités. Ces probabilités peuvent changer selon des facteurs comme l'âge et la santé.
Mariages
La simulation prend également en compte les mariages. Les individus peuvent former des partenariats sous certaines conditions, ce qui peut affecter la structure globale de la population.
Divorces
Certains couples peuvent se séparer au fil du temps. Le modèle simule des divorces en fonction de certaines probabilités, ce qui peut entraîner des changements dans la dynamique des ménages et les statuts individuels.
Processus de Simulation
La simulation se déroule en une série d'étapes, mettant à jour l'état de la population selon les règles définies. Les chercheurs peuvent définir la fréquence de ces étapes selon les besoins de leur étude. Cette flexibilité permet de tester et d'analyser divers scénarios.
Exemples d'Utilisation du Modèle
Le modèle MiniDemographicABM.jl peut être utilisé à plusieurs fins :
- Études de Santé Publique : Comprendre comment le vieillissement et les taux de natalité impactent les besoins en soins de santé.
- Analyse de Politique Sociale : Évaluer l'impact des taux de divorce sur les structures familiales et les systèmes de soutien.
- Prévisions Économiques : Analyser comment les changements de population pourraient affecter la disponibilité de la main-d'œuvre et la croissance économique.
Hypothèses Simplificatrices
Pour rendre le modèle gérable, plusieurs hypothèses sont faites :
- SDF : Le modèle suppose qu'il n'y a pas d'individus sans domicile dans la population.
- Immigration : La simulation ne prend pas en compte les mouvements de personnes entrant ou sortant de la population.
- Événements Majeurs : Des événements comme des guerres mondiales ou des pandémies ne sont pas inclus dans le modèle.
Ces hypothèses permettent aux chercheurs de se concentrer sur les dynamiques de base des changements de population sans être submergés par des facteurs externes complexes.
Extensions et Travaux Futurs
Le modèle MiniDemographicABM.jl sert de cadre de base. De futurs travaux peuvent s'appuyer sur ce modèle pour intégrer des facteurs démographiques plus complexes, comme les conditions socio-économiques, la migration et les urgences de santé publique.
Conclusion
Le modèle MiniDemographicABM.jl offre un moyen simplifié mais efficace de simuler les changements démographiques au Royaume-Uni. En se concentrant sur des agents individuels et leurs interactions, le modèle aide les chercheurs à mieux comprendre la dynamique de la population. Avec sa flexibilité et sa base pour de futurs ajustements, ce modèle a un grand potentiel pour un large éventail d'études en santé publique, politique sociale et économie.
Titre: Specification of MiniDemographicABM.jl: A simplified agent-based demographic model of the UK
Résumé: This documentation specifies a simplified non-calibrated demographic agent-based model of the UK, a largely simplified version of the Lone Parent Model presented in [Gostolil and Silverman 2020]. In the presented model, individuals of an initial population are subject to ageing, deaths, births, divorces and marriages throughout a simplified map of towns of the UK. The specification employs the formal terminology presented in [Elsheikh 2023a]. The main purpose of the model is to explore and exploit capabilities of the state-of-the-art Agents.jl Julia package [Datseris2022] in the context of demographic modeling applications. Implementation is provided via the Julia package MiniDemographicABM.jl [Elsheikh 2023b]. A specific simulation is progressed with a user-defined simulation fixed step size on a hourly, daily, weekly, monthly basis or even an arbitrary user-defined clock rate. The model can serve for comparative studies if implemented in other agent-based modelling frameworks and programming languages. Moreover, the model serves as a base implementation to be adjusted to realistic large-scale socio-economics, pandemics or immigration studies mainly within a demographic context.
Auteurs: Atiyah Elsheikh
Dernière mise à jour: 2023-10-20 00:00:00
Langue: English
Source URL: https://arxiv.org/abs/2307.16548
Source PDF: https://arxiv.org/pdf/2307.16548
Licence: https://creativecommons.org/licenses/by/4.0/
Changements: Ce résumé a été créé avec l'aide de l'IA et peut contenir des inexactitudes. Pour obtenir des informations précises, veuillez vous référer aux documents sources originaux dont les liens figurent ici.
Merci à arxiv pour l'utilisation de son interopérabilité en libre accès.